Affinity Points

As your Genie develops, it will earn Elemental Affinity points which you can distribute as you see fit. All Genie skills require a certain number of Affinity Points, some even requiring points in more than one element.

Genies start with 1 Affinity Point, and will gain an additional Affinity Point every 5 levels. When a Genie reaches Level 100, it will gain 1 Affinity Point every level. Genies can attain a maximum of 26 Affinity Points.

There are 5 types of Affinities: Metal, Wood, Water, Fire, and Earth. The number of points required to master an Affinity is 8.

Similar to Genie attributes, Affinity Points can also be reset. Talk to the Watcher of the Earth in one of the five main cities and choose Affinity Reset to access the reset interface.

Genie skills are attained via. the Watcher of the Earth. Once your Genie meets the required Affinity Points, speak with the Watcher of the Earth and select "Learn Genie Skills”. Learning skills will require a combination of Spirit and Money, and in some cases a Skill Scroll will be needed. Initially a Genie can learn a maximum of 4 skills. The maximum number of skills your Genie can learn can change, and is determined by its amount of lucky points:

Lucky Points 0-50: 4 Skill Slots

Lucky Points 51-70: 5 Skill Slots

Lucky Points 71-80: 6 Skill Slots

Lucky Points 81-90: 7 Skill Slots

Lucky Points 91 or more: 8 Skill Slots

Genie abilities will consume your Genie's Energy and Stamina. Genies can forget skills via the Watcher of the Earth at no cost.

Please note the Level 1 Skills only require one affinity point distributed, where as a Level 7 Skill requires seven affinity points distributed in the required areas. The level the genie can learn skills varies greatly depending on how points are distributed.

With the Genie system, players can use a Genie to compliment their chosen class and round out their game play. The genies are non-corporeal entities that can assist in battle by casting buffs, debuffs and using new and unique abilities. You gain one genie of a random type initially, and you can also create a specific type of genie at the cost of 3 Mirage Celestones.


Genies can level up along with their masters. In addition to increasing their base stats, players can upgrade a Genie's elemental affinity, with any of the five elements: Metal, Wood, Earth, Water and Fire. One affinity point is gained every five genie levels. The elemental affinity will become important because different affinities will be the key to unlocking certain skills. Genies can have a maximum of 26 affinity points. If need be, a player can reset the Genie's affinity points at the NPC "Watcher of the Earth” in any of the six main cities using Stones of Refreshment (a Cash Shop item).


One interesting aspect of Genie skills is that some are location specific. Some Earth skills can be used only while on the ground, many Water skills can only be used in water and some Metal skills can only be used while in flight. Additionally, some skills are class specific— Hollow Fist is reserved for Venomancers only, or the skill Rainbow Blessing is restricted to clerics.


Every Genie skill but the base one has 10 levels. The majority of the level one skills will have a requisite one point of a certain element (this is the same concept as many of our classes builds, you cannot open some skills without have a chain of others opened, even if they are only at level one).


There are four different Genies, one of each season: Longevity (Spring), Discipline (Winter), Zeal (Autumn), Infliction (Summer). Each genie has a unique skill when you first receive them, however, all other skills must be obtained through upgrading.


Attributes
Strength (STR) Determine damage output of skills
Dexterity (DEX) Determine effect of skill duration
Vitality (VIT) MP pool (what you have available)
Magic (MAG) MP Recovery (each 50 MAG = +1 MP recovery)


All genie skills cost stamina, which requires Chi stones to replace, so all genie skills effectively cost money. So, a Genies Attributes can be viewed from a different perspective:


Attributes Simplified
Strength (STR) More bang for your buck on (and possibly healing) skills
Dexterity (DEX) More bang for your buck on durational skills
Vitality (VIT) Allows you to use more expensive (and powerful) skills, as well as chaining them together
Magic (MAG) Allows you to use skills more frequently

Choosing a Genie

float
It doesn't really matter which genie you choose, the differences are:

the attributes, the looks, and their default skill, which is usually not very good and you will most likely drop it.




Starting Stats of Genies
Name Affinity STR DEX VIT MAG
Infliction Strength 15 5 3 5
Longevity Dexterity 5 15 5 3
Discipline Vitality 3 5 15 5
Zeal Magic 5 3 5 15


What exactly do these attributes mean for my genie?

Attributes
Strength (STR) Str affects some genie skills with Str-based bonuses.
Dexterity (DEX) Dex affects some genie skills with Dex-based bonuses.
Vitality (VIT) Each point of vit increases the max energy of your genie by 1.
Magic (MAG) Each point of mag increases energy recovery rate by +0.02/sec (base = 1/sec.).


What kind of stats are allocated to my genie when I get it and level it up?


- Genies gain 1 stat point every level that the player can put in one of the genie's four attributes.


- After (base stat +40) it costs 2 points to raise a stat instead of just 1. So if your base stat is 15, it will cost 2 points starting at 55; if it's 5, 45; and if it's 3, raising it over 43 will cost more.


- Genies gain a completely random 1 to 10 Lucky Points every 10 levels. Each Lucky Point adds an equal amount of stat points (see Lucky Points).


- Total of Lucky Points gained determines the maximum number of skills a genie can learn (see below) as well as the display model of the genies. Higher Lucky Points will gain a better look and attribute points for genies.


- Attribute points can be reallocated using Origination Orders (a Cash Shop item).


When you start at Level 1 and receive your Genie, you will begin the process of building this valuable tool. Just like you, as you level and your Genie levels, you can receive quests that give you reward items that are Genie Exclusive.


How many skills can my genie learn? The maximum number of skills (including the base one) your Genie can learn is determined by its amount of lucky points (see below : "Lucky Points"). Base is 4 skills.


To receive your quests: Visit the NPC, Watcher of the Earth, in any one of the six major cities.

Genie Quest Rewards
Level of Player Quest Reward
Level 1 Collect your genie (genie type is random)
Level 19 Cube of Enlightenment - EXP Stone
Level 49 Refined Cube of Enlightenment (EXP Stone)
Level 70 20 Order of Origination (attribute point reallocation item)
Level 79 Elite Cube of Enlightenment (EXP Stone}
Level 80 Stone of Refreshment (affinity point reallocation item)


Affinity (Elemental Stats):

  • Genies begin with 1 Affinity point.
  • Gain 1 Affinity point every 5 levels.
  • Gain 1 Affinity point every level above 100.
  • Maximum allocation for each Affinity is 8 points.
  • Maximum Affinity point gain is 26.
  • Affinity points can be reallocated using the Stone of Refreshment item (a Cash Shop item).

Starter Skills


(each Genie comes with a starter skill, this is something that you can "unlearn” from your genie if you wish to replace it, but for those who may not have the exp/spirit to level and gain new skills, these are a good starting point to learn your genie)


  • - Discipline (White Genie) Wind Force - Increases Flight Speed by 50%
  • - Zeal (Gold Genie) Earthflame - Reduces Target attack and defense 4% (often used for Luring)
  • - Longevity (Blue Genie) Eruption Fist - Reduces Elemental resistance 30%
  • - Infliction (Red/Pink Genie) Venom Stinger - Decreases Targets speed & increases yours by 22%
